- Roman Theatre, an ancient amphitheater built in 15 BC, showcasing well-preserved Roman architecture
- Alcazaba of Mérida, a Moorish fortress offering panoramic views of the city and the Guadiana River
- Temple of Diana, a Roman temple dedicated to the goddess Diana, featuring impressive Corinthian columns
- National Museum of Roman Art, housing an extensive collection of Roman artifacts and mosaics
- Roman Bridge, a historic bridge spanning the Guadiana River, known for its remarkable engineering and longevity.
